STAMFORD, Conn. – NBC Sports presents more than 60 hours of live golf coverage on GOLF Channel, highlighted the PGA TOUR’s RBC Heritage at Harbour Town Golf Links in Hilton Head Island, S.C., and the PGA TOUR’s Corales Puntacana Championship in Punta Cana, Dominican Republic, as well as the LPGA Tour’s JM Eagle LA Championship at El Caballero Country Club in Los Angeles this Thursday-Sunday in primetime.
PGA TOUR: RBC HERITAGE
The RBC Heritage at Harbour Town is the fifth Signature Event of the 2025 PGA TOUR season, featuring a limited field competing for a $20 million purse. Last year, Scottie Scheffler became the first player to win the Masters and RBC Heritage in back-to-back weeks since Bernhard Langer accomplished the feat in 1985.

PGA TOUR: CORALES PUNTACANA CHAMPIONSHIP
The Corales Puntacana Championship at Puntacana Resort & Club in the Dominican Republic marks the second Additional Event on the PGA TOUR this season, following the Puerto Rico Open in March. This is the eighth time the event is part of the PGA TOUR schedule after debuting as a Korn Ferry Tour event in 2016. Defending champions in the field include Joel Dahmen (2021) and Chad Ramey (2022).

LPGA TOUR: JM EAGLE LA CHAMPIONSHIP
The 2025 LPGA Tour season continues this week with a 144-player field competing at the JM Eagle LA Championship at El Caballero Country Club in Los Angeles, as annual host Wilshire Country Club undergoes a renovation and upgrade project. Hannah Green is the two-time defending champion of the event. The field features 15 of the top 20 players in the Rolex Women’s World Golf Rankings, including World No. 1 Nelly Korda, No. 2 Jeeno Thitikul, and No. 4 Lilia Vu. The field will also include Augusta National Women’s Amateur runner-up Asterisk Talley, who accepted a sponsor exemption and will make her second LPGA Tour start.

COLLEGE GOLF: WESTERN INTERCOLLEGIATE
GOLF Channel presents the final round of the 78th Western Intercollegiate tonight at 7 p.m. ET from iconic Pasatiempo Golf Club in Santa Cruz, Calif. The format is 54 holes of stroke play featuring 14 teams and seven additional individual competitors. Pepperdine (-6) currently leads San Diego State (-4) headed into tonight’s final round. On the individual side, defending champion Filip Jakubcik of Arizona (-9) leads Caden Fioroni (-8) of UNLV.

DP WORLD TOUR: VOLVO CHINA OPEN
The DP World Tour Volvo China Open returned to the tour schedule last year for the first time since 2019. Adrian Otaegui is the defending champion of the event, defeating Guido Migliozzi by one stroke. This year’s event is being held at Enhance Anting Golf Club in Shanghai.
